How hard is it to cancel Monzo Premium?
Monzo Premium scores 86/100 (grade A) for how clearly it documents cancellation in the GB — among the most clearly documented cancellation policies we've scored. Cancellation is available via online (self-serve), email.
To cancel Monzo Premium, open the Premium tab in the app, tap settings at the bottom, and select the cancel option; cancellation takes effect immediately. Refund treatment is timing-based: within the 14-day cooling-off period non-metal customers get their first monthly fee refunded (metal-card customers pay a £50 fee), within 6 months non-metal customers are refunded for remaining days of the month, and after 6 months all cancellations are free with a pro-rata refund for remaining days. Cancelling removes all benefits (interest, insurance, custom categories) and disables virtual cards. Monzo no longer sells Premium, so you cannot resubscribe once cancelled, though you can switch to Extra/Perks/Max. Data may be requested for deletion but is retained 10 years after closure.
How to cancel Monzo Premium
- Channels: online (self-serve), email
- Official cancellation page: https://monzo.com/help/monzo-premium/premium-cancel
- Pause/freeze: not offered. No pause option; you cancel Premium or switch to another paid plan (Extra/Perks/Max). Note Monzo no longer sells Premium, so cancelling is permanent.
- Refund policy: https://monzo.com/help/monzo-premium/premium-cancel
- Account/data deletion: You can request deletion via in-app chat, [email protected], or by post, but Monzo retains your information for 10 years after account closure (longer for AML/fraud cases) and may not always be able to delete it. https://monzo.com/legal/privacy-notice/
